MAME 2003-Plus is an updated fork of the original MAME 0.78 codebase. While the core engine remains lightweight enough to run at full speed on weak hardware, the developers have backported fixes, added support for hundreds of additional games, fixed audio bugs, and implemented better controller mapping. If you are serious about arcade emulation, you have probably run into a frustrating truth: the version of the emulator match the version of the ROM set you are using. Use the wrong ROM with MAME 2003‑Plus and the game either will not start, will have missing sounds or graphics, or will simply crash. That is where the MAME 2003‑Plus Reference Full Non‑Merged ROMset enters the picture: a curated, plug‑and‑play collection that takes almost all the guesswork out of retro arcade gaming.

By loading the MAME 2003-Plus .dat file (available on the official MAME 2003-Plus GitHub repository) into an auditing tool, you can scan your local files. The software will automatically rename mislabeled zips, report missing bytes, and fix minor errors to ensure 100% compatibility with your emulator.

To understand the "Reference Full Non-Merged" concept, one must first appreciate the emulator itself. While MAME (Multiple Arcade Machine Emulator) is the definitive platform for preserving arcade history, modern versions have become incredibly heavy, requiring powerful hardware to emulate complex arcade boards with extreme accuracy.
